Question:

Select the correct Active/Passive form of the given sentence.


You should have completed this project.

Options:

This project should have been completed by you.

It is suggested to you to complete this project.

This project was supposed to be completed by you.

It is expected from you to complete this project.

Correct Answer:

This project should have been completed by you.

Explanation:

The correct Active/Passive form of the given sentence is This project should have been completed by you.

The original sentence is in the Active voice, with the subject "you" performing the action of "completing" the project. The passive voice of the sentence would have the project as the subject, and the action of "being completed" would be performed on it. The correct passive voice form of the sentence would be This project should have been completed by you.
